#bdd698 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bdd698 is composed of 74.1% red, 83.9%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 29%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 84.2 degrees, a saturation of 43.1% and a lightness of 71.8%. #bdd698 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7bad31.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

● #bdd698 color description : Slightly desaturated green.
#bdd698 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bdd698 has RGB values of R:189, G:214,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 12441240.
